'Jana Nayagan': Shruti Haasan to reunite with Thalapathy Vijay after a decade

The versatile actress who played the female lead in Thalapathy Vijay’s 2015 fantasy adventure '

Puli

' is set to reunite with the actor in his final film, Jananayagan, after a decade. It's none other than Shruti Haasan. According to a report from Indiaglitz Tamil, Shruti Haasan will play a significant role in this highly anticipated project. Back then, though 'Puli,' directed by Chimbu Deven, did not meet box-office expectations, Shruti’s performance and character drew widespread attention, becoming a notable aspect of the film's reception. Now, industry insiders reveal that Shruti Haasan has been roped in for a pivotal role in Jananayagan, directed by H. Vinoth. This unexpected addition has already sparked excitement among fans, who are eager to see her share screen space with Vijay once again. While an official announcement is awaited, the news has added to the buzz surrounding the film.
The ensemble cast of '

Jana Nayagan

' also includes Pooja Hegde as the female lead, alongside talented actresses Mamitha Baiju, Monisha, Varalaxmi Sarathkumar, and Reba Monica John. With Shruti Haasan joining the team, the film promises a strong lineup of performances and heightened audience expectations.
'Jananayagan' is being made on a grand scale with a massive budget of approximately ₹300 crores. The film brings together a skilled crew, including music director Anirudh Ravichander, cinematographer Sathyan Sooryan, and editor Pradeep Raghav. The high production value, combined with the film's star-studded cast and promising technical team, positions 'Jananayagan' as a landmark film in Thalapathy Vijay’s illustrious career.
